MEMORANDUM OPINION

This is an appeal from a judgment signed February 4, 2013. On August 16, 2013, the parties filed an agreed motion to dismiss the appeal in order to effectuate a compromise and settlement agreement. See Tex. R. App. P. 42.1. The motion is granted. Accordingly, the appeal is ordered dismissed.
